FryerMiles are delighted to be working with a leading manufacturing company to assist with their recruitment of a Microsoft Specialist. The successful candidate will provide technical field support across client locations.

Key responsibilities:

  • Provide technical assistance to key clients within timescales.
  • Investigate and rectify faults reported by end users.
  • Log call details using logging systems.
  • Share technical information with team members.
  • Stakeholder engagement.
  • Report reoccurring faults.
  • Carry out basic fault finding.

Experience/Qualification:

  • MSP experience.
  • Print Technician L3.
  • CompTIA A+.
  • Cisco CCNA.
  • Printer setups, WI-FI, LAN and Print servers.
